Ethereum vs Vaulta: Comprehensive Comparison
Last updated: May 31, 2026
Summary
Ethereum (ETH) stands out as a leading, highly liquid cryptocurrency with significant market capitalization and widespread adoption, making it more accessible for beginners. Vaulta (A), while lower ranked and less established, offers a notably lower price point and smaller market cap, which may appeal to more risk-tolerant newcomers interested in emerging tokens. Overall, Ethereum’s size and liquidity provide a gentler learning curve for crypto newcomers compared to Vaulta.
Key Differences at a Glance
| Aspect | Ethereum | Vaulta | Winner |
|---|---|---|---|
| Market Cap | 244.59 billion USD | 127.88 million USD | Ethereum |
| Market Cap Rank | 2 | 249 | Ethereum |
| Current Price | 2026.18 USD | 0.077741 USD | Vaulta |
| Trading Volume (24h) | 7.93 billion USD | 7.87 million USD | Ethereum |
| Price Change (7d %) | -5.40% | -4.84% | Tie |
Market Cap: Ethereum's significantly larger market cap reflects its widespread adoption and stability, offering beginners a more proven and less volatile entry point compared to Vaulta, which is still an emerging altcoin.
Market Cap Rank: Ethereum’s top-tier ranking indicates its dominance and mainstream acceptance, easing access for newcomers. Vaulta’s lower rank suggests it’s less established, requiring more careful research for beginners.
Current Price: Vaulta’s lower price per token can be attractive to beginners wanting to acquire a larger quantity of tokens with less initial investment, but it also means higher supply and potentially higher volatility.
Trading Volume (24h): Ethereum’s high daily trading volume ensures better liquidity and ease of buying/selling, which is crucial for beginners to avoid slippage. Vaulta’s much lower volume may lead to liquidity challenges.
Price Change (7d %): Both cryptocurrencies have experienced similar weekly declines, indicating comparable short-term volatility, an important consideration for beginners assessing risk.
Detailed Analysis
Ethereum’s position as the second-larg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ization and its high liquidity make it a more beginner-friendly choice for those new to crypto investing. Its extensive adoption, robust infrastructure, and widespread recognition provide a sense of stability and ease of access, reducing the entry barrier for newcomers. The high trading volume of over 7.9 billion USD in the past 24 hours ensures that transactions can be executed smoothly without significant slippage, which is critical for beginners who may lack experience in managing order execution risks. Additionally, Ethereum’s price fluctuations over the past week have been relatively moderate compared to smaller altcoins, offering a somewhat more predictable investment landscape.
In contrast, Vaulta’s lower market cap and ranking at #249 make it a more speculative asset with potentially higher volatility. Its current price at approximately $0.0777 allows for low-cost entry, attracting beginners who want to experiment with smaller investments. However, the much lower 24-hour trading volume of under 8 million USD indicates limited liquidity, which could pose challenges when trying to buy or sell large amounts without impacting the price. Vaulta’s recent price change of around -4.84% over the past week mirrors the volatility seen in many emerging tokens, requiring more caution from beginners unfamiliar with such fluctuations.
While Vaulta offers an accessible entry point due to its low price, Ethereum’s established dominance, extensive ecosystem, and high liquidity make it a safer and more manageable option for those just starting out in cryptocurrencies. The familiarity and proven track record of Ethereum reduce the risk of sudden, unpredictable price swings that are common with lesser-known tokens. For newcomers, understanding the differences in market maturity, liquidity, and stability is crucial in making informed investment decisions in the complex and dynamic world of cryptocurrencies.
Verdict
Ethereum is the clearer choice for beginners due to its high liquidity, market stability, and widespread adoption, which collectively reduce entry risks and simplify the learning curve. Vaulta’s lower price and market cap may appeal to those willing to accept higher volatility and risk for the chance of higher short-term gains, but it is less suitable for absolute beginners seeking a stable introduction to crypto investing.
